One of the most universal baby shower games that everyone seems to love is called “Dont Say Baby.” At the beginning of the baby shower, each guest is given a string with a pacifier on it, which he or she ties on his or her neck as a necklace. Throughout the course of the baby shower, nobody is allowed to say the word, “baby.” Whoever slips and says “baby,” risks losing their pacifier; any person who hears someone say the forbidden word is entitled to take their pacifier and add it to their necklace. Even when she opens up a newborn baby gift, no one can exclaim how neat the baby gift is. At the end of the baby shower, whoever collects the most pacifiers on their necklace is the winner of the game.
Another good classic activity is “Guess Mommys Belly Size.” For this game, you will need yarn or string, and a pair of scissors. Each guest proceeds to pull and cut the yarn or string to the size they believe that the mommys tummy is. After everyone has estimated the size of the mommy-to-bes stomach, measure the actual size of the belly, and cut the string or yarn to match that length. The person whose string is the closest in size to the string that was cut to mommys real tummy measurement is the winner.
A fun and amusing game that is always a hit in baby showers is a “Blindfolded Baby Food Race.” In this game, you will need a few volunteers to act as the “mommies” in this game, and matching pairs to act as “babies.” Mommies will be blindfolded and the babies will sit on their laps. When the clock starts, the blindfolded mommies have to feed the babies as quickly and efficiently as they can. To make the activity more pleasant for the “baby” volunteers, it is important to purchase yummy, fruit-flavored baby foods. Otherwise, your guests will be making funny faces as they try to gulp down peas and asparagus flavored puree. The mommy-and-baby team that finishes the fastest is the winning pair.

July’s birthday flower, the larkspur-or sometimes called the delphinium-denotes the sensitivity of an open heart and portrays strong bonds and attachments of the soul. The name delphinium coincides with its many dolphin-shaped flowers that are attached to the long, upright stem. The color of the flower can vary between red, yellow, purple, blue, or white, and each flower has five petals. The five petals meet and join together to form a concave flower with a spur at the end, hence the name “larkspur.” Larkspurs convey a lighthearted emotion and a feeling of levity.
The gladiola gives those born in the month of August a title of courageous and brave. The Latin word gladius is the direct translation for the word sword, and the gladiola’s sword-shaped stems are a visual representation for that. Symbolically, the gladiola represents moral integrity and strength. An extended meaning for the gladiola makes reference to its sword-shaped stems and its ability to emotionally pierce the heart with its stunning beauty and grace; infatuation is one of the feelings that this unique flower depicts.
September’s aster is lush, rich, and exerts wild and unconventional beauty. Asters have strong association in the mythical world with magical powers and supernatural abilities. A long, long time ago it was believed that when aster leaves were burned, their fragrance would drive away any sort of evil. Now, this flourishing flower signifies abundant love and profuse elegance.
The essence of autumn is captured in October’s birthday flower, the marigold, which was once called “Mary’s Gold” by Christians. The marigold contains rich and intense colors that are bold and daring; brilliance and luminosity are characteristic of its breathtaking blossom. Marigolds are symbolic of affection, fondness, refinement, and grace.
November brings quite an interesting and unusual flower like the chrysanthemum, which is a symbol for the sun. Long ago, chrysanthemums are said to have held high positions in ancient cultures. The Japanese culture associates chrysanthemums with utmost perfection, and today, these flowers are linked to a long and healthy life. Chrysanthemums literally stand for optimism, hopefulness, and cheerfulness.
December is filled with good tidings and joy; the poinsettia is the perfect flower to portray the season’s greetings and good cheer. Known as the “Christmas flower,” the poinsettia is deep but bright red, and its petals are long and beautiful. Legend has it that poinsettias began as little weeds, but, when a humble, little girl placed these weeds on the church alter, they transformed into beautiful poinsettias! They began to bloom and exert a brilliant shade of red and carried charm and grace. This “Christmas flower” is the perfect symbol for merriment and joy during the holidays.

The first thing you should think about when it comes to infants Halloween costumes is how heavy the material is. In general, very small babies are best in light materials rather than heavy ones. If it is a little cool outside, you can add a blanket or jacket that fits over the costume for warmth.
This way, if the child starts to become restless due to being too warm or too cold, you can quickly make the appropriate adjustments to ensure their overall comfort. Lightweight fabrics include both cotton and polyester. In addition to considering the weight of a fabric, it is also important to choose fabric that is designed to “breath”.
It is important that air be able to circulate so that your child doesn’t become too hot, and also important that the costume isn’t irritating to your childs skin.
There are lots of infants Halloween costumes on the market, but not all of them are suitable; make sure the costume you choose doesn’t restrict your child’s range of mobility. After all, your little one may be at a stage in his or her life when rolling or crawling is part of important developments.
If you put your baby in a costume that restricts his or her mobility, you are going to have one very uncomfortable and unhappy baby, indeed. So make sure that the outfit lets your baby move just as he or she wants to.
Last, make sure you do not choose your babys costume based upon appearance rather than convenience. Remember that you’re going to have to probably change diapers when your child is wearing it, too. Following these tips should let you easily choose the right infants Halloween costume for your baby.

The first idea comes from the fact that there is one thing that baby boys must have while they are bathing”their rubber ducky! Infants and toddlers absolutely love to play with toys when they bathe, especially rubber duckies. To make your edible rubber duckies, first purchase chocolate molds in the shape of toy ducks. You can also find light yellow white chocolate chips for chocolate moldings.
Follow the instructions for melting the chocolate, and fill the molds with the light yellow melted white chocolate. Let the chocolate harden, and remove the chocolate rubber duckies from the molds. Place each chocolate ducky in a small blue paper plate, and use small candies to decorate the blue ponds with flowers and plants. You can secure the rubber duckies to the ponds using a dab of frosting that will help it remain in place. Your guests will love this surprise when they sit down and find cute rubber duckies in a pond at their seat!
You can apply the same concept of chocolate molding and designing to make another popular do it yourself baby boy shower party favor craft. This time, look for chocolate lollipop molds in the shape of basketballs, footballs, baseballs, and soccer balls. Sports themed chocolate lollipop favors will be perfect for those parents that are determined on putting their baby boys in the little leagues when they grow a little older.
Buy the colors of chocolate that you need for each type of mold, for example, orange is suitable for basketballs. Melt the chocolate, fill the molds, set the lollipop sticks in place, and let the chocolate harden. Use plastic lollipop sachet wrappers or cellophane paper, both found at your local craft store, to wrap the chocolate lollipops in. Use ribbon to tie the wrapper and as a nice touch.
